An 80 GB 3.5-inch desktop hard drive with a 7200 RPM spindle, 8 MB cache and SATA 3.0Gb/s interface
The Seagate ST380811AS is an 80 GB 3.5-inch hard drive built for desktop systems that still use a SATA 3.0 Gb/s connection. It spins at 7200 RPM with an 8 MB cache and includes native command queuing for basic multitasking. The bare-drive packaging suits installers who already have mounting hardware and cables.
This drive fits machines that need a small, inexpensive SATA volume for an operating system, light applications or secondary file storage. It is not for builders who want more storage capacity, users who need 6 Gb/s SATA throughput, or anyone requiring a modern SSD for boot speed and responsiveness.
At 80 GB the drive only accommodates a minimal operating system and a handful of programs before space runs out. Buyers planning large media libraries, game installs or backups must choose a higher-capacity model.

The drive uses the standard 3.5" form factor, so it mounts in any desktop 3.5" bay with four screws.
Attach the SATA data cable to the motherboard and the SATA power cable from the PSU; no jumper configuration is required for SATA drives.
Replace the drive if SMART tools report reallocated sectors, seek errors, or if the 7200 RPM spindle becomes noisy.
